27.sqlserver2005连接字符串--2013-06-08
习惯用OLEDB+连接字符串去连数据库了,之前连sqlserver2000一直正常,因为换了个Y400的本本,装了win7,然后顺便sqlserver也搞了个64位的2005的。问题出现了,之前的数据库都连不上了。开始找了好久没找到原因,后来发现2005中uid跟pwd替换了之前的user跟password。顺便整理下连接字符串如下。 转帖的一些文章整理下,原文链接在文中。 SQL Native Client ODBC Driver 标准安全连接 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word; 您是否在使用SQL Server 2005 Express? 请在“Server”选项使用连接表达式“主机名称/SQLEXPRESS”。 受信的连接 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Trusted_Connection=yes; "Integrated Security=SSPI" 与 "Trusted_Connection=yes" 是相同的。 连接到一个SQL Server实例 指定服务器实例的表达式和其他SQL